description

Birmingham City Council requires a supplier for the provision of hardware and software to be used for the visualisation of planning and development proposals.

A requirement has been identified within Planning service for group and individual viewing of computer generated 3D models to support design, design review and consultation activities.

It is proposed that 3D models of proposed buildings will be provided to the Council by architects or developers. Members of City Design Team will view and make any required amendments to the model. The model will then be viewed in a design room at Council offices using an active-shutter stereoscopic projector to facilitate discussions relating to the design. Models may also be viewed using a head-mounted display (HTC Vive) already belonging to the Council. Models will also be displayed at Planning Committee for councillors, using a larger stereoscopic projector.
